Just from reading you will enjoy FLV cured. Pretty much just straight up tobacco flavor. Almost all FLV are in the .25-3% range. The cured I can take to about 5% but the price comes out about the same considering most you will use 5-10%. Where are you in NC?You would know more than I.
My first order had 4 TFAs, 3 CAPS, 2 VTs, an RF, and a HG on it. I am curious why the FL tobaccos are so expensive.

I don't now if it's been mentioned...
Always write down anything you mix up. ANYTHING - even if it's a "oh this is easy, I'll remember this"
'Cause I guarantee - you'll get a winner and won't remember what you did.
